TERAPI OLAH FIKIR SEBAGAI PSIKOTERAPI UNTUK MENGATASI KECEMASAN YANG TERJADI PADA IBU HAMIL: LITERATUR REVIEW Jannah, Nurul; Winta, Mulya Virgonita I.; Pratiwi, Margaretha Maria Shinta

Abstract

Kehamilan melibatkan dua jenis perubahan utama, yaitu perubahan fisiologis dan psikologis yang dipicu oleh adaptasi maternal terhadap kerja hormon dan tekanan mekanis dari uterus yang membesar. Perubahan ini mempengaruhi ibu hamil dengan gejala seperti mual, nafsu makan yang berfluktuasi, dan kecemasan yang meningkat menjelang persalinan. Kondisi ini dapat memperburuk kecemasan dan depresi pada ibu hamil, yang memerlukan perawatan yang tepat untuk mencegah dampak negatifnya terhadap kesehatan ibu dan janin. Berbagai pendekatan psikoterapi, seperti hipnoterapi, dapat menjadi alternatif untuk mengatasi kecemasan selama kehamilan dan persalinan, membantu ibu hamil dalam persiapan yang lebih tenang dan terkendali. Metode, literatur review dengan cara penelusuran jurnal di Pubmed, Google Scholar, Sciece Direct. 10 Jurnal memenuhi syarat Inklusi yaitu waktu publikasi jurnal antara 5-10 tahun terakhir, desain quasi eksperimental, responden ibu hamil yang mengalami kecemasan dan stress. Hasil, dari 10 jurnal yang dilakukan review didapatkan terapi olah fikir berupa hipnosis, hipnosis 5 jari, self-hypnosis, hipnoterapi, hypnobirthing, hypnoprenatal, hypnopregnancy, hypnoanxiety ditemukan semuanya membantu menurunkan tingkat kecemasan ibu hamil. Kesimpulan, terapi oleh fikir dapat menjadi akternatif penatalaksanaan kombinasi pelayanan kesehatan non konvensional untuk menurunkan tingkat kecemasan ibu hamil selama proses kehamilan dan persiapan melahirkan.
Coping strategies of females as victims of domestic violence: A literature review Kusumawaty, Ira; Winta, Mulya Virgonita Iswindari; Pratiwi, Margaretha Maria Shinta

Abstract

Coping strategies play an important role for women victims of violence in dealing with the psychological impact of violence. Their ability to develop effective strategies will influence their level of resilience and recovery. However, little research has directly examined this topic. It is important to understand the diverse coping strategies used so that intervention programs can strengthen adaptive coping for the long-term recovery process. This study aims to inventory the various coping strategies of women victims. This research utilized a literature review to review previous research. Scientific articles were searched from databases with the keywords ‘coping strategies’, ‘domestic violence’, ‘resilience’, and ‘female victims. From ten related literatures, a variety of coping strategies were found. While some were not adaptive, religious coping and social support increased long-term resilience. Intervention programs to strengthen constructive coping are needed.
Psychological distress and family support mediate suicidal ideation in adolescents diagnosed with cancer: A literature review Yunike, Yunike; Winta, Mulya Virgonita Iswindari; Pratiwi, Margaretha Maria Shinta

Abstract

This study aims to review the literature regarding suicidal ideation in adolescents with cancer. Adolescents with a cancer diagnosis face significant physical and emotional challenges, which may increase the risk of suicidal ideation. This study examines various factors that contribute to this increased risk, including the psychological impact of a cancer diagnosis, and family support. The research methodology involved searching and critical analysis of journal articles, books, and reliable sources published in the last ten years and using relevant keywords including 'suicidal ideation in adolescents' 'psychology of adolescents with cancer,' and 'adolescent developmental tasks' and 'adolescents' developmental tasks'. family support in peer reviewed journals resulting in ten articles being obtained. The results of this study show that teenagers with cancer are at higher risk of experiencing suicidal ideation compared to healthy teenagers. Family support significantly reduces the risk. Practical implications of these findings include the development of more integrated psychological support programs in adolescent cancer care, as well as training for health professionals in recognizing and treating signs of suicidal ideation. This study suggests the need for further research to explore the effectiveness of different interventions in different contexts and identify the most effective prevention strategies.
Blue Economy: The Role of Attitudes and Behaviors in Occupational Health and Safety Budiati, Yuli; Widiastuti, Hardhani; Pratiwi, MM Shinta; Indarto, Indarto; Maquilling, Rebecca R; Tan, Joel B.; Gabronino, Rosalia T

Abstract

This research examines the challenges of Mina MSMEs on the coast of Demak, Central Java, which rely on marine resources but are vulnerable to exploitation. The purpose of this study is to assess how attitudes and behavior affect productivity at work, so that a blue economy can be realised. This study was conducted using a survey method with a population of fish processors MSMEs in Demak Regency, Central Java, Indonesia, using a census by collecting 48 respondents. Partial least square was the technique utilized for data analysis. The result indicate that attitudes and behaviors related to OHS have a significant influence on productivity and the blue economy, where productivity does not mediate the influence of OHS attitudes but mediates the influence of OHS behavior on the blue economy. The implication is that the government should adopt a comprehensive approach towards MSMEs for the development of a culture of occupational safety and health through socialisation, training, monitoring, and enforcement of safety regulations as an effort to prevent and minimize workplace accidents, thereby fostering awareness of the importance of safety and health in the workplace.
